Our Team:
Semtech Corporation is a leading global supplier of high-performance analog and mixed-signal semiconductors and advanced algorithms for infrastructure, high-end consumer and industrial equipment. We have 60 years of experience designing and manufacturing proprietary platforms differentiated by innovation, size, efficiency, performance, and reach. Original equipment manufacturers and their suppliers for automotive, broadcast equipment, data centers, passive optical networks (PONs), industrial, Internet of Things (IoT), LCD TVs, smartphones, tablets, wearables, and wireless infrastructure applications use our balanced portfolio of semiconductor products.

In this position, you will have the opportunity work with a world class IC development team based in Stansted, UK and Ottawa, Canada, with a track record of success in China, the US and the rest of the world. We develop transimpedance amplifier (TIA) and laser driver (LD) ICs for applications up to 200G, that are fundamental to the growth of datacenters, 5G wireless and fiber to the home. Reporting directly to the Senior Manager, Technical Design Engineering, you will work with the existing team on the development and design of high-speed IC products, from initial concept through to volume production. 

Job Summary:
As the Staff Engineer, Analog Design, you will be a trusted member of the core team who has a deep and intuitive level of expertise in the technicality of circuit and block design. You will continuously look to improve overall architecture and be able to contribute to chip design projects running across teams.

Responsibilities:

  • Deliver high quality designs within specified timelines which meet the required specifications defined by Marketing/Product Definition

  • Work effectively with cross functional teams (marketing, sales, applications, validation, reliability and product/test engineering) to deliver IC Products

  • Take on full ownership of significant subsystems including evaluation of specs, design and simulation of the circuits, supervision of the layouts, documentation and presentation of design performance reports.

  • Lead critical module developments

  • Proactively and continuously work to innovate and improve the overall architecture.

  • Work closely with the Validation engineers to ensure the simulated design performance match with lab measurements

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elor’s Degree in Electrical Engineering or relevant field

  • 2- 5 years of relevant industry experience in Analog IC design

  • Strong verbal and written communications skills and an ability to excel in a team environment

  • Proven ability to communicate and present complex concepts in a clear and professional manner.

  • Proven analytical and problem-solving skills

  • Deep and intuitive understanding of CMOS/BiCMOS analogue circuit design practice

  • RF (10GHz +) analogue circuit design experience

  • Experience of RF/Analog layout techniques (Floorplan, routing parasitics, matching, ESD, crosstalk, IR drop etc) in order to guide and review layout development
